zoukankan      html  css  js  c++  java
  • 初次体验架设PHP网站

         最近需要快速架设一个网站,因此淘了一份成型的模板,然后就开始。。过程比较曲折。

        测试环境:Win7旗舰+IIS7.5+mysql5.6+PHP5.2.17+PHPManagerForIIS-1.1.2+ZendOptimizer-3.3.3-Windows

    一)详细步骤

    1)IIS需要修改一下:默认情况下,CGI是不开启的,因此在Windows功能选项上需要添加上“CGI前的对勾需要选中”

                   (win7中 控制面板-程序和功能-打开或关闭Windows功能)

                            

    2)安装mySQL5.6 (过程略)

    3)  安装 PHP5.2.17

        搜索php5.2.17,下载然后解压到c:/PHP(目录可自定义,因我的PHP源码为5.2.17版,所以使用这个版本)

    4)配置PHPManagerForIIS

        4.1)安装后,在IIS中找到PHPManager,双击弹出下面界面

                       

        4.2)Register new PHP Version,择对应PHP版本里的文件“php-cgi.exe”,就可以了

        4.3) 使用“Check phpinfo()”检测一下(我设置的端口是9000),如果出现下面界面,说明IIS配置完毕

                      

    5)安装ZendOptimizer-3.3.3-Windows

         当你想浏览查看网站时,突然出现乱码的界面,瞬间心里就有一万头XXX跑过,然后你会发现Zend 。。。。某度一下,发现:Zend Optimizer(以下简称ZO)用优化代码的方法来提高php应用程序的执行速度。实现的原理是对那些在被最终执行之前由运行编译器(Run-Time Compiler)产生的代码进行优化。

        5.1) 选中ZendOptimizer安装路径;

        5.2)WebServer类型选中IIS(如果是apache则选择apache);

        5.3)选择php.ini文件位置(刚才解压PHP5.2.17位置);

        5. 4)选中根目录,php网站存放的地方

    6)PHP网站模板架设繁琐的几点

      •      可用的mySQl
      •      IIS必须增加CGI支持
      •      IIS支持PHPH,如果没有PHPManagerForIIS,配置时间要更长一些
      •      PHP版本做好选择(本来应该选择5.2.17,结果选了5.6、5.3)
      •      zendOptimizer需要安装(这个视源码情况而定,配置完的网站浏览出现乱码“zend……”就需要安装,PHP5.3后改名为zend Guard)

    7) 参考文章链接:

          http://www.cnblogs.com/ChrisMo/p/4130519.html

          http://www.cnblogs.com/therock/articles/2237316.html

          http://www.cnblogs.com/pharen/archive/2012/02/06/2340628.html

          http://help.suomao.com/forum.php?mod=viewthread&tid=82&extra=page%3D1

  • 相关阅读:
    python模块总结(一)命令行解析模块argparse
    TCP(一)三次握手和四次挥手
    容器网络(四)vxlan
    容器网络(三)容器间通信
    kvm虚拟化(二)网络虚拟化
    KVM虚拟化(一)创建虚拟机
    数字操作 —— 9_ 回文数
    数字操作 —— 8_字符串转换整数(atoi)
    数字操作 —— 7_整数反转
    字符串操作 —— 763_划分字母区间
  • 原文地址:https://www.cnblogs.com/hhhh2010/p/4960599.html
Copyright © 2011-2022 走看看